West Wing Week: "Slainte!"

This week, the President celebrated his fourth St Patrick's Day in the White House and hosted the Irish Prime Minister, marked Nowruz with a video address, then embarked on a four state energy tour.

Expanding Our Oil and Gas Pipeline Infrastructure
Increased oil and gas production is outpacing our nation's pipeline capacity, and causing bottlenecks in places like Cushing, Oklahoma that slow our ability to further increase oil supplies when gas prices are high and we need it the most.

Learning to Speak Financial Products and Services
A new interactive online tool from the Consumer Financial Protection Bureau serves up easy to understand answers to more than 350 financial questions, primarily focused on credit cards and mortgages.
